Gullane Golf Club - No. 3

About
The Gullane Golf Club No. 3 Course was ready for play in 1910, and now the first and last trios of holes sit on the east side of Highway A198. The other 12 holes lie on the south side of Gullane Hill and offer wonderful views across the Aberlady Bay, of Edinburgh and Firth of Forth.
Do not let the official yardage mislead you: At 5,259 yards, the par-68 golf course looks small, maybe simple, and there's only a single par-5, the 443-yard 14th.
This course, however, will test the most experienced golfer.

Gullane's best Value
Played this on the same day as #1 in the afternoon. This is Gullane's best value. You can get a day ticket for about $60-65. It can be added as part of a ticket to the other two courses for about $30 pounds.
All three courses go up and down on Gullane Hill and have the same wonderful views of the sea. Despite being only 5400 yards, get a two club wind and you will have the same shot-making requirements as the other two courses. The holes are still full of quality and strategy. The bunkering is even similar. The big hitter couldn't just hit it and find it like they think they could. Saw plenty of people looking for balls and changing their approach. I found this to be a fun round and a great way to warm up for a vacation in Scotland. Short course, but not short on anything of golfing joy. The only other thing that is short is the amount of time to walk 18 holes. Golf the way it was and should be everywhere-walked and played in under 3 hours.
